This call for proposals concerns LIFE Operating Grant Framework Partnership Agreements (FPA OG).
Applicants to the LIFE-2024-NGO-OG-FPA call for proposals MUST ALSO APPLY under the LIFE-2024-NGO-OG-SGA Call for proposals to be considered for an operating grant for FY2025.
Scope:
Framework Partnership Agreements (FPAs) under the LIFE Programme are long-term cooperation instruments that serve as umbrella for regular or recurrent operating grants to non-profit making entities which are involved in the development, implementation and enforcement of EU legislation and policy and which are primarily active in the field of environment or climate action, including clean energy transition, in line with the objectives of the LIFE Programme. They are a prerequisite for being able to sign annual Specific Operating Grant Agreements (SGAs), but do not create any legitimate expectations or entitlement to get them.
Framework Partnership Agreements that will be concluded following the 2024 Call for Proposals for LIFE Operating Grant Framework Partnership Agreements will cover the following two financial years of beneficiary organisations (i.e. FY 2025 and FY 2026).
Framework Partnerships are always mono-beneficiary. Further details can be found in the call document.
Expected Impact:
Framework Partnership Agreements for non-profit making entities under the LIFE programme aim to strengthen the participation of civil society in the EU policy dialogue, as well as to support implementation and enforcement of Union environmental and climate objectives, including clean energy transition, by the beneficiaries.
